Description of the Related Art In recent automotive seats and the like, there is a tendency to use a skin adhesive sheet in which a skin such as a fabric base having long hair legs is integrally bonded to the surface of a cushion pad body due to a tendency toward higher quality. When manufacturing such a skin adhesive sheet, a skin material and a cushion pad body are set between an upper mold and a lower mold with an adhesive interposed therebetween, and pressure is integrated between both molds. However, there is a problem that the hair falls and the commercial value is impaired. As a method for preventing such hair falling, Japanese Unexamined Patent Publication No.
As described in JP-A-1-171212, a ground cloth is used instead of the surface of the skin material by the needle-shaped projections so that the hair tips are not pressed by using a molding die in which needle-shaped projections are densely planted on the mold surface facing the skin material. Attempts have been made to press, but the problem is that the skin material is damaged by the needle-like projections, or when the needle-like projections are inconvenient, such as being broken or deformed, replacement work is required. There is a problem that it is complicated and inferior in workability, and there is also a problem that it is difficult to cope with a complicated shape.

[0003] On the other hand, the bonding between the skin and the cushion pad body is usually performed by using a hot-melt type adhesive, which is an adhesive to which an adhesive ability is imparted by heating, and heating this with a hot fluid such as steam. It is necessary to heat the molding die body to a predetermined temperature of 120 to 150 ° C. so that the steam can be stably discharged, and for that purpose, the skin comes into contact with the high-temperature die, causing hair breakage and hair breakage. In addition, in order to avoid this, it is necessary to make the design forming surface of the mold a monotonous shape without unevenness, and there is a problem that a sheet having a complicated shape cannot be produced.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E PREFERRED EMBODIMENTS Next, the present invention will be described in detail with reference to an embodiment in which the illustrated automobile seat is manufactured. In the figure, 1 is an upper die for pressing a cushion pad body, 2 is a cylinder for vertically moving the upper die 1, and 3 is a lower die for a skin material set installed so as to face the upper die 1. The skin material 21 is set on the lower mold 3, the cushion pad body 20 is placed on the lower mold 3 via the adhesive 22, the upper mold 1 is lowered by the operation of the cylinder 2, and the upper mold 1 is pressed by both molds to form the skin material 21. The above-described configuration for bonding and integrating the cushion pad body 20 is basically the same as the conventional one.

As shown in FIG. 2, the lower mold 3 is provided with a large number of needle-like body insertion holes 34 in a top plate portion, and arbitrary irregularities for forming a design surface are formed on the surface of the top plate portion. Inverted container-shaped skin material set die 31 and needle-like body insertion holes 34
A hollow elevating mold 32 in which a hollow needle-shaped body 35 is implanted at the corresponding position, a heating fluid supply pipe 33 is connected to the elevating mold 32, and a top of the skin material set mold 31 is provided. A cooling pipe 36 is provided on the lower surface of the plate so that the surface temperature is always maintained at a low temperature of 50 ° C. or lower. A heating tube 37 is provided so as to be held. Further, a pressure reducing pipe 38 and an air supply pipe 39 are connected to a lower portion of the side surface of the skin material set mold 31. Reference numeral 40 denotes a cylinder for moving the elevating die 32 up and down.

The hollow needle-like body 35 is for supplying a heat fluid such as steam to heat and melt the adhesive as described later, and has an outer diameter of about 1.0 to 1.5 mm. And has a structure in which steam is ejected from the tip portion thereof. For example, as shown in FIG. 4, the steam can be ejected from the tip side portion more. A large amount of uniform heat fluid can be supplied.

Next, a process for producing a skin adhesive sheet using the above-described mold will be described. First, a skin material 21 having a breathable urethane laminate layer 21a on the back surface and a fabric material such as a breathable pile material with long hairs on the front surface is placed on the upper surface of a skin material set mold 31 of the lower mold 3. The skin material 21 is set by suction from the pressure reducing pipe 38 so as to be along the design forming surface of the skin material setting mold 31 of the lower mold 3. Next, the cushion pad body 20 is set on the skin material 21 via a hot melt type adhesive 22 which is an adhesive to which an adhesive ability is given by heating,
In this state, the upper mold 1 is lowered and pressed to the lower mold 3. The above steps are basically the same as the conventional sheet manufacturing method.

【0011】次に、多数の中空針状体35が植設されて
いる昇降型32を上昇させて図3に示されるように、中
空針状体35を前記接着剤22の界面近傍まで差し込
み、この状態で中空針状体35より熱流体である蒸気を
接着剤22に向け供給することにより接着剤22を加熱
溶融させれば、表皮材21とクッションパッド体20と
は加熱により接着能が付与された接着剤22によって仮
接着されるから、続いて、昇降型32を下降して中空針
状体35を抜き出すとともに、エア供給管39より冷却
エアを供給して冷却処理を行うことにより接着剤22の
固化を促進し表皮材21とクッションパッド体20とを
完全に接着一体化する。なお、冷却処理としては冷却エ
アの外、減圧処理を行うことも可能である。
Next, as shown in FIG. 3, the elevating mold 32 on which a large number of hollow needles 35 are implanted is inserted, and the hollow needles 35 are inserted into the vicinity of the interface of the adhesive 22, as shown in FIG. In this state, if the adhesive 22 is heated and melted by supplying steam, which is a thermal fluid, to the adhesive 22 from the hollow needle-like body 35, the skin material 21 and the cushion pad body 20 are provided with an adhesive ability by heating. Subsequently, the adhesive 22 is temporarily bonded, and then the elevating mold 32 is lowered to pull out the hollow needle-like body 35, and the cooling air is supplied from the air supply pipe 39 to perform the cooling process. The solidification of the skin material 22 is promoted, and the skin material 21 and the cushion pad body 20 are completely bonded and integrated. In addition, as a cooling process, it is also possible to perform a decompression process other than cooling air.

According to such a method, unlike the conventional method in which the adhesive 22 is heated and melted by blowing hot air, steam, or the like toward the entire surface of the skin material, the adhesive 22 is applied near the interface. Since the heating is performed only by the thermal fluid that jets out reliably, the hair legs of the skin material 21 do not fall down or break. Further, the skin material set mold 31 of the lower mold 3 to which the skin material 21 is in direct contact is also difficult to be heated. In particular, when the cooling pipe 36 is piped to the lower surface of the top plate part of the skin material set mold 31, Since the temperature of the skin material set mold 31 of the lower mold 3 directly contacting can be maintained at a low temperature of 50 ° C. or less, damage to the skin does not occur. On the other hand, the temperature of the elevating mold 32 in which the hollow needle-shaped body 35 is implanted also rises and falls.
By arranging the heating pipe 36 on the lower surface of the top plate 2 at a constant temperature of 120 to 150 ° C., the hot fluid can be stably ejected from the hollow needle-shaped body 35.

As shown in FIG. 5, the hollow needle-like body 35 is inserted into the cushion pad body 20 and the skin material 21 is inserted.
The adhesive 22 may be heated and melted by ejecting a thermal fluid from the back side of the surface material. Further, as shown in FIG. 6, the thermal fluid is ejected from the front side and the back side of the skin material 21 at the same time. In this case, the time required for the adhesive 22 to be heated and melted can be shortened, and more efficient sheet production can be performed.
